A triangle has side lengths of (8d – 3) centimeters, (6d + 2) centimeters, and
alisha [4.7K]

The perimeter of a triangle is the sum of its side lengths.

The perimeter of the triangle is: 14d + 7f +7

<u>The sides of the triangle are:</u>

Side 1 = (8d - 3) cm

Side 2 = (6d + 2) cm

Side 3 = (7f + 8) cm

The perimeter (P) is calculated as:

P = Side 1 + Side 2 + Side 3

So, we have:

P = (8d - 3) + (6d + 2) + (7f + 8)

Remove brackets

P = 8d - 3 + 6d + 2 + 7f + 8

Collect like terms

P = 8d  + 6d + 7f - 3 + 2 + 8

P = 14d + 7f +7

Hence, the perimeter of the triangle is: 14d + 7f +7

Use the discriminant to describe the roots of each equation. Then select the best description.
Marrrta [24]
Let's find the discriminant of <span>x^2+9x+14=0.  Here, a=1, b=9 and c=14.

The discriminant is b^2-4ac.  Substituting the above numeric values,
                                9^2-4(1)(14) = 81-56 = 25

The sqrt of 25 is 5.  Thus, your polynomial has two unequal, real roots.

Off the point example:  If the discriminant were zero, your poly would have two real, equal roots.</span>
